用highlight_file()和highlight_string()两个函数输出最好,因为如果是遇到脚本文件之类的,文件内容有一些读不出,比如php文件用echo就读不出;
2016-01-28
其实虽然人们都说king说的好,我感觉有点说得没有层次,而且代码有些地方不知道为什么在视频里没有错,放到自己工程就出错,开始变量$_REQUEST[]赋值,为什么他没有警告,我就好多警告
2016-01-17
if(is_dir($path."/".$item)){
//$func=__FUNCTION__;
//$sum+=$func($path."/".$item);
$sum+=dirSize($path."/".$item);
}
}
}
closedir($handle);
return $sum;
}
//$func=__FUNCTION__;
//$sum+=$func($path."/".$item);
$sum+=dirSize($path."/".$item);
}
}
}
closedir($handle);
return $sum;
}
2015-12-31
其实把函数这样修改一下,就不用把sum变量弄成global了,递归函数应该是这样用的:
function dirSize($path){
$sum=0;
//global $sum;
$handle=opendir($path);
while(($item=readdir($handle))!==false){
if($item!="."&&$item!=".."){
if(is_file($path."/".$item)){
$sum+=filesize($path."/".$item);
}
function dirSize($path){
$sum=0;
//global $sum;
$handle=opendir($path);
while(($item=readdir($handle))!==false){
if($item!="."&&$item!=".."){
if(is_file($path."/".$item)){
$sum+=filesize($path."/".$item);
}
2015-12-31